i've had both, so here's what i think. FYI, i have an Alphawerks header.

if you want a deeper tone, go with HKS. The HKS setup does NOT eliminate the 2nd cat found on the mid-pipe which helps cut the rasp.

on the other hand, the Skunk2 setup will replace the stock midpipe thus removing the 2nd cat. this makes the car loud and raspy with an aftermarket header. if you go this route, i highly recommend either removing the header, welding an AR25 resonator onto the Skunk2 midpipe, or using the Skunk2 silencer.

i'd imagine both setups would have almost no rasp if you keep the stock header. FYI, the Skunk2 will provide a little bit more power (probably unnoticeable) since it eliminates the 2nd cat.
